Which 2-digit number is equal to the sum of its first digit plus the square of its second digit?

Let, the two-digit number = xy

It is given that, xy = x + y²

Then, number which obey the rule is 89.

Check: 8 + 9² = 8 + 81 = 89 [ Itself ]

In short, Your Answer would be: 89
